MdeModulePkg/NvmExpressDxe: fix error status override
Commit f6b139b added return status handling to PciIo->Mem.Write. However, the second status handling will override EFI_DEVICE_ERROR returned in this branch: // // Check the NVMe cmd execution result // if (Status != EFI_TIMEOUT) { if ((Cq->Sct == 0) && (Cq->Sc == 0)) { Status = EFI_SUCCESS; } else { Status = EFI_DEVICE_ERROR; 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 Since PciIo->Mem.Write will probably return SUCCESS, it causes NvmExpressPassThru to return SUCCESS even when DEVICE_ERROR occurs. Callers of NvmExpressPassThru will then continue executing which may cause further unexpected results, e.g. DiscoverAllNamespaces couldn't break out the loop. So we save previous status before calling PciIo->Mem.Write and restore the previous one if it already contains error.
